Oingt
You will start the tour with a stop in the middle of the Golden stones area. We will explain the origin and the typology of this vineyard and introduce you to this voluptuous and fruity wine during a tasting of white and red.
Le Bois-d'Oingt
After crossing lovely villages surrounded by vines, you will visit a local wine estate. You will immediately be immersed in the friendly atmosphere of Beaujolais when you will meet the producer. You will taste several red wines but also white and maybe some rosés. This is a good introduction to Beaujolais wines, that, we hope, will give you the desire to come back and taste more !
